Transaction 3e924cfe19d4880d91f6662689d78cc3388443f74497d04786afb4de1604ba18

1 Input
2 Outputs
  • 3e924cfe19d4880d91f6662689d78cc3388443f74497d04786afb4de1604ba18:0
  • value  5823366188
    address  387zoa6SLEGQggCDw6h6SefkDSv5btyL6W
  • 3e924cfe19d4880d91f6662689d78cc3388443f74497d04786afb4de1604ba18:1
  • value  630343992
    address  38f1EBigbKA926iDbChoDfvFAoJeC5f4ZU